Ihr Warenkorb ist leerMit 12 Liter Stauraum und 3-Liter-Trinkblase ist der Powderhound ideal für schnelle Tiefschneetouren. Innen verfügt er über spezielle Staufächer für ihr Lawinen-Notfall-Set und außen Halterungen zur Befestigung der Ski. Eine kontinuierliche Flüssigkeitszufuhr sichert der isolierte Therminator-Schulterriemen, in dem der Trinkschlauch gut mit Reißverschluss verschlossen und vor Minusgraden geschützt verstaut werden kann – eingefrorene Mundstücke gehören ab jetzt der Vergangenheit an. Dank seiner schlanken und flachen Form liegt der Powderhound eng am Rücken auf und stört nicht beim Skiliftfahren.

Likes:- low profile for chair lift- straps tuck away, but top strap is difficult- comes with water pouch- zipper pouch for tube and bite valve to prevent freezing- waist belt could be removed- inside top pocket for goggles or snacksDislikes:- material and colors- felt a little tall/ long- quick stash pocket not really useful.Looking for the perfect ski lift daypack. This pack has a lot of great features!Just not sure I can personally get onboard with the odd pleather/ neoprene feel of the material. I would expect material more in line with ski jackets and pants for durability.Toss up between this and Gregory Verte 12.Tried Dakine Heli 12, but large miss for no water tube/bite valve protection.Overall camelbak was the best valve for features.

Bought this for a week ski trip to Park City as there’s no free bag storage at base lodges and wanted to carry my lunch, snacks and water to avoid exorbitant prices in the lodges. Even with the weight of a liter of water in the bladder I barely noticed I was skiing with a pack. It’s slim enough that I didn’t need to swing it around my front for every lift ride (though if I had it would have been easy to do so thanks to the quick release shoulder strap). All external straps / buckles easily tuck away so there’s nothing to get snagged on a lift chair. Bonus for including a 2L reservoir (most or all similar priced packs don’t include it). The only issue I experienced a few times was water freezing in the bite value - even if you blow water back up the tube after drinking there will always be some that lingers and can freeze. Can’t hold that against Camelbak as it’s just physics. If the bite valve does freeze up. Don’t bite hard trying to break up the ice block as you may tear the bite valve - just take it inside to thaw.Highly recommend for snow sports and especially for chair lift rides.
